Climate Change Monitoring
As we are getting ready for our Big Sur and Channel Islands Expeditions we are excited to announce that we will begin monitoring the effects of climate change on the ocean this year. In addition to the ecological surveys that we will be doing, we will bring along instruments to measure the ocean temperature, the oxygen levels in the sea water and the acidity of the water. All of these are changing in response to a changing climate and this is affecting the marine life. We will combine this ocean monitoring with our long-term ecological data to begin to understand these effects.
